Artist bios

New Haven, Connecticut-based experimental musician Kryssi Battalene was already a storied explorer of the outer reaches of psychedelic guitar sounds when she formed Headroom in 2016 as a solo project. Affiliated with projects like Colorguard, Mountain Movers, and Medication, Battalene centered Headroom around her distinctive guitar style, winding noisy, textural guitar explorations around improvised rock structures. The band first released a few small-scale collections online and as limited-edition cassettes, each release finding Battalene joined by a rotating cast of players in New Haven's closely knit experimental community. Headroom's first proper album came in the form of Head in the Clouds, a sprawling five-song collection released by the Trouble in Mind label in late 2017. ~ Fred Thomas
